The disagreeable odor emanating from a laundry machine’s drainage system usually arises from the buildup of stagnant water, detergent residue, lint, and natural matter throughout the pipe. This creates a fertile setting for micro organism and mould, producing a musty or foul scent. A clogged or slow-draining pipe exacerbates the issue, trapping extra particles and permitting extra time for microbial progress.
Addressing this concern is essential for sustaining a hygienic laundry setting and stopping potential well being points related to mould and micro organism publicity. Traditionally, easier washer designs and fewer frequent use made this much less of a standard downside. Fashionable, high-efficiency machines typically use much less water, which might paradoxically contribute to odor if the drainpipe is not correctly maintained. Moreover, the rising use of liquid detergents can generally depart behind a residue that contributes to the issue.

1. Stagnant Water
Stagnant water performs a vital function within the improvement of disagreeable odors inside washer drain pipes. When water stays trapped throughout the pipe, it creates a perfect setting for the proliferation of micro organism and mould. These microorganisms thrive on the natural matter, equivalent to detergent residue, lint, and hair, generally present in washer discharge. The metabolic processes of those organisms produce unstable natural compounds (VOCs), which contribute considerably to the attribute musty or sewer-like scent. As an illustration, a drain pipe with inadequate slope can entice water, making a persistently damp setting that fosters microbial progress and odor manufacturing.
The connection between stagnant water and drain pipe odors is amplified by a number of components. Excessive-efficiency washing machines, designed to preserve water, can inadvertently exacerbate the difficulty if the drainpipe is not correctly maintained. The decreased water quantity might not be adequate to completely flush away particles, resulting in its accumulation and selling microbial progress within the residual water. Moreover, using sure sorts of liquid detergents can contribute to biofilm formation, a sticky layer that adheres to the pipe’s inside and traps odor-causing micro organism. A slow-draining pipe, typically brought on by partial clogs, additional compounds the issue by prolonging water stagnation and permitting extra time for microbial exercise.

2. Biofilm buildup
Biofilm buildup represents a big contributor to persistent malodors emanating from washer drain pipes. This advanced matrix, composed of micro organism, fungi, and extracellular polymeric substances (EPS), adheres to the inside surfaces of pipes, making a tenacious layer that traps natural matter and offers a breeding floor for odor-causing microorganisms.
-
Composition and Formation
Biofilms develop when microorganisms connect to a floor and start producing EPS, a sticky substance that binds the neighborhood collectively and protects it from exterior components like cleansing brokers. In washer drain pipes, this EPS matrix traps lint, hair, detergent residue, and different natural particles, offering a wealthy meals supply for the biofilm inhabitants. Because the biofilm matures, it thickens and turns into extra immune to elimination, exacerbating the odor downside.
-
Microbial Exercise and Odor Manufacturing
Throughout the biofilm, a various neighborhood of microorganisms thrives, together with micro organism that produce unstable sulfur compounds (VSCs). These VSCs are liable for the attribute “rotten egg” or sewer-like scent typically related to drain pipes. The anaerobic setting throughout the biofilm additional promotes the manufacturing of those malodorous compounds.
-
Resistance to Cleansing Brokers
The protecting EPS matrix makes biofilms extremely resistant to traditional cleansing strategies. Easy rinsing and even some commercially obtainable drain cleaners could not successfully penetrate and disrupt the biofilm construction, permitting the odor-causing micro organism to persist. This resistance highlights the necessity for focused approaches to biofilm elimination.
-
Affect on Drainage
As biofilms accumulate, they’ll limit water move throughout the drain pipe, resulting in gradual drainage and even clogs. This decreased move additional contributes to the issue by rising water stagnation, offering extra time for biofilm progress and odor manufacturing. The restricted drainage additionally creates a good setting for anaerobic micro organism, additional intensifying the manufacturing of VSCs and contributing to the disagreeable scent.

3. Improper air flow
Improper air flow performs a vital function in exacerbating washer drain pipe odors. Satisfactory air flow facilitates the change of air throughout the drainage system, selling the evaporation of moisture and stopping the buildup of unstable natural compounds (VOCs) liable for disagreeable smells. When air flow is compromised, moist, stagnant air creates a perfect setting for the proliferation of odor-causing micro organism and mould. The restricted airflow prevents the dispersal of those VOCs, resulting in their accumulation and intensification of the odor. A standard instance is a clogged or partially blocked vent pipe, which restricts airflow and traps moisture throughout the drain system. This trapped moisture, mixed with the dearth of recent air circulation, intensifies the expansion of microorganisms and the manufacturing of malodorous gases.
The affect of improper air flow extends past merely intensifying current odors. It will probably additionally contribute to the event of latest odor sources. As an illustration, in a poorly ventilated system, the moist setting can promote the expansion of mould and mildew on the partitions of the drain pipe itself. These fungi can produce musty odors that additional contribute to the general disagreeable scent. Furthermore, the dearth of air flow can result in the buildup of sewer gases throughout the drain pipe, which might again up into the laundry space, making a severe well being hazard. In excessive instances, insufficient air flow may even contribute to the event of sewer flies, which thrive in damp, darkish environments.

Query 1: Why does the drain pipe scent worse after a wash cycle?
The elevated water move throughout a wash cycle can dislodge collected particles and biofilm throughout the drain pipe, releasing trapped odors. Moreover, the nice and cozy water used within the wash can volatilize sure odor-causing compounds, making the scent extra noticeable.
Query 2: Is bleach an efficient answer for drain pipe odors?
Whereas bleach can kill some micro organism, it might not successfully penetrate and take away the biofilm liable for persistent odors. Furthermore, bleach can harm sure sorts of pipes and contribute to environmental air pollution if not used responsibly.
Query 3: Can utilizing an excessive amount of detergent contribute to empty pipe odors?
Extra detergent can contribute to the buildup of residue throughout the drain pipe, offering a meals supply for odor-causing micro organism. Utilizing the really helpful quantity of detergent is essential for sustaining a clear and odor-free drain system.
Query 4: How typically ought to the washer drain pipe be cleaned?
Common cleansing, usually each few months, is really helpful to stop odor buildup. The frequency could have to be adjusted primarily based on utilization and the particular washer and drain configuration.
Query 5: When ought to an expert plumber be consulted for drain pipe odor points?
If odors persist regardless of common cleansing efforts, or if there are indicators of a clog or different plumbing concern, consulting a professional plumber is really helpful to diagnose and deal with the underlying downside.
Query 6: Are there preventative measures to attenuate drain pipe odors?
Frequently flushing the drain with scorching water, utilizing acceptable quantities of detergent, guaranteeing correct air flow, and periodically cleansing the washer itself can assist forestall odor improvement.

Suggestions for Stopping and Eliminating Drain Line Odors
Efficient drain line upkeep requires a proactive strategy. The next ideas supply sensible methods for stopping and eliminating undesirable odors emanating from washer drainage techniques.
Tip 1: Common Flushing with Scorching Water:
Flushing the drain line with scorching water helps to take away residual detergent, lint, and different natural matter that may contribute to odor improvement. This easy observe, carried out month-to-month, can considerably cut back the chance of odor-causing buildup.
Tip 2: Considered Detergent Use:
Utilizing the right amount of detergent, as specified by the detergent producer and washer directions, prevents extra residue from accumulating within the drain line. Overuse of detergent contributes to biofilm formation and odor issues.
Tip 3: Baking Soda and Vinegar Flush:
A mix of baking soda and vinegar can assist to neutralize odors and break down natural matter. Pouring a cup of baking soda adopted by a cup of vinegar down the drain, permitting it to fizz for a couple of minutes earlier than flushing with scorching water, can supply a deeper clear.
Tip 4: Enzyme Cleaners:
Enzyme-based cleaners particularly designed for drain traces might be efficient in breaking down natural matter and eradicating biofilms. These cleaners make the most of pure enzymes to focus on and digest the substances contributing to odor.
Tip 5: Examine and Clear the Vent Pipe:
Making certain correct air flow is essential for stopping odor buildup. A clogged vent pipe restricts airflow and traps moisture, exacerbating odor issues. Frequently inspecting and cleansing the vent pipe is really helpful.
Tip 6: Examine and Keep the P-Lure:
The P-trap, a curved part of the drain pipe, is designed to entice water and forestall sewer gases from coming into the laundry space. A dry or clogged P-trap can result in disagreeable smells. Frequently checking and cleansing the P-trap is important.
Tip 7: Skilled Drain Cleansing:
For persistent or extreme odor points, skilled drain cleansing providers could also be vital. Plumbers have specialised instruments and experience to completely clear drain traces and deal with underlying plumbing issues contributing to odor.
